The Chicago Bears of the National Football League ended the 2000 season with a record of 5 wins and 11 losses, finishing fifth in the NFL's Central Division of the National Football Conference.

The Bears eked out just 216 points, and the defense yielded 355. Cade McNown threw for 1,646 yards. Eddie Kennison hauled in 55 balls, while Marcus Robinson added 738 receiving yards. Marty Booker contributed to the receiving game, too.

James Allen rushed for a team-leading 1,120 yards for Chicago.

Tony Parrish picked off 3 opponent throws. Brian Urlacher sacked quarterbacks 8 times.

Dick Jauron coached the team.
